Bath National Cemetery and Historical Museum
Veterans Ave
Bath 14810
607/664-4771
|
 |
Located on the historic grounds of the Bath Veteran's Administration Medical Facility. Museum houses military memorabilia. National Cemetery includes the remains of five Medal of Honor recipients from the Civil War and twenty eight unknown remains from the War of 1812.

Call Homestead Museum
418 Post Rd
Andover 14806
607/698-4789
|
 |
A museum of 19th Century farm life in W NY. Built in the mid 1800s and extensively renovated, the collection includes a 6-bedroom farmhouse with several barns, outbuildings and a pond.

Painted Post-Erwin Museum at the Depot
277 Steuben St
Painted Post Depot Painted Post 14870
607/962-0249
|
 |
Located in a restored 1881 Delaware, Lackawanna and Western Railroad Depot, it houses a collection of artifacts, stories, pictures, historic documents, and audio & video records which serve to interpret the history of the towns of Painted Post and Erwin while displaying a common history of the region.

Patterson Inn Museum
59 W Pulteney St
Corning 14830
607/937-5281
|
 |
National Register of Historic Places. Museum depicts life 1790-1890. Buildings include a 1796 tavern, 1855 log cabin, 1878 1-room schoolhouse, replica blacksmith shop and agricultural exhibit. Home to the Corning-Painted Post Historical Society.
